YD57 AWZ is a 2007 BMW X3 in Blue with a 1,995c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 87.5%.
Across all 2007 BMW X3 models, the average MOT pass rate is 77.7% with a typical mileage of 85,322 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a BMW X3 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 14,027 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YD57 AWZ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The BMW X3 typ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 19 years old, this BMW X3 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
